Book Description

The Theban mapping project April 1, 2004
The result of twenty years of work, the Atlas of the Valley of the Kings provides the first detailed surveyed maps and plans ever produced of one of the most famous World Heritage sites. From the tomb of Tutankhamun to the recently-discovered tomb of the sons of Ramesses II, all of the significant and accessible tombs in the valley are included. In this new one-volume study edition, the Atlas gives 1:200 plans, sections, and three-dimensional isometric drawings of each tomb, along with larger-scale maps of the entire Valley and background information on the work of the Theban Mapping Project and its surveying techniques. Of great value to archaeologists and conservators, the Atlas of the Valley of the Kings has already become a basic Egyptological reference.

About the Author

KENT WEEKS is professor of Egyptology at the American University in Cairo. He has worked in the Valley of the Kings for more than thirty years and is director of the Theban Mapping Project, which has been surveying, photographing, and collecting historical data on the monuments in the Valley of the Kings and the Theban Necropolis. The Project to completely map KV5 continues as does its excavation. Under the direction of Dr. Weeks, the Project is also developing an archaeological database that will help ensure the protection of the monuments of ancient Thebes.

Great book...exactly what I was hoping for. The only problem I have with it is that the tombs are presented in KV number order. Because the tombs are numbered by the rather stupid criterion of the order they were excavated, it is difficult to trace the development of the architecture. One has to flip through the book all over the place to do so. It would have made much more sense to present them in the order they were created (or at least present them in both ways but that would have doubled the size and cost of the book). Two things I would love to see...a new updated edition that includes the full length of the tunnel under KV17 (now being cleared by gas bag Hawass), the updated plan for KV5 (with the 3D view from the opposite angle so we can see corridor 25), KV63, AND the addition of material form TMP's web site (pictures, descriptions, resources, etc.)...a sort of 'illuminated' edition.
